What is the Epilepsy Insurance Application Form?
The Epilepsy Insurance Application Form serves as a crucial tool that allows insurance companies to gather essential information regarding an applicant's epilepsy condition. This form aids in assessing the risk associated with providing insurance coverage by collecting detailed medical history and other relevant data. The information provided in the form significantly influences insurance decisions, determining eligibility and coverage options for individuals living with epilepsy.

Key Features of the Epilepsy Insurance Application Form
The Epilepsy Insurance Application Form consists of several key sections that facilitate comprehensive data collection. Key components include:
-
Personal information section for applicant identification.
-
Medical history detailing prior epilepsy episodes and treatments.
-
Hospitalization details related to the applicant’s condition.
-
Medications currently being taken for epilepsy management.
-
Other major health issues that may affect insurance assessments.
Fillable fields and checkboxes enhance clarity and completeness, ensuring that all necessary information is easily captured.

Who is eligible to fill out the Epilepsy Insurance Application Form?
Anyone seeking to obtain insurance coverage for epilepsy should fill out this form. Individuals with epilepsy and their family members can also assist in completing the form.
What information do I need before starting the form?
Gather personal identification, details about your medical history, current medications, existing insurance policies, and hospitalization records related to your epilepsy condition.
